openstudio::model::HeatExchangerFluidToFluid Class Reference

#include <HeatExchangerFluidToFluid.hpp>

+ Inheritance diagram for openstudio::model::HeatExchangerFluidToFluid:

Public Member Functions

Constructors and Destructors
 HeatExchangerFluidToFluid (const Model &model)
virtual ~HeatExchangerFluidToFluid ()
boost::optional< ScheduleavailabilitySchedule () const
boost::optional< double > loopDemandSideDesignFlowRate () const
bool isLoopDemandSideDesignFlowRateAutosized () const
boost::optional< double > loopSupplySideDesignFlowRate () const
bool isLoopSupplySideDesignFlowRateAutosized () const
std::string heatExchangeModelType () const
bool isHeatExchangeModelTypeDefaulted () const
boost::optional< double > heatExchangerUFactorTimesAreaValue () const
bool isHeatExchangerUFactorTimesAreaValueAutosized () const
std::string controlType () const
bool isControlTypeDefaulted () const
double minimumTemperatureDifferencetoActivateHeatExchanger () const
bool isMinimumTemperatureDifferencetoActivateHeatExchangerDefaulted () const
std::string heatTransferMeteringEndUseType () const
bool isHeatTransferMeteringEndUseTypeDefaulted () const
boost::optional< NodecomponentOverrideLoopSupplySideInletNode () const
boost::optional< NodecomponentOverrideLoopDemandSideInletNode () const
std::string componentOverrideCoolingControlTemperatureMode () const
bool isComponentOverrideCoolingControlTemperatureModeDefaulted () const
double sizingFactor () const
bool isSizingFactorDefaulted () const
boost::optional< double > operationMinimumTemperatureLimit () const
boost::optional< double > operationMaximumTemperatureLimit () const
bool setAvailabilitySchedule (Schedule &schedule)
void resetAvailabilitySchedule ()
bool setLoopDemandSideDesignFlowRate (double loopDemandSideDesignFlowRate)
void autosizeLoopDemandSideDesignFlowRate ()
bool setLoopSupplySideDesignFlowRate (double loopSupplySideDesignFlowRate)
void autosizeLoopSupplySideDesignFlowRate ()
bool setHeatExchangeModelType (std::string heatExchangeModelType)
void resetHeatExchangeModelType ()
bool setHeatExchangerUFactorTimesAreaValue (double heatExchangerUFactorTimesAreaValue)
void autosizeHeatExchangerUFactorTimesAreaValue ()
bool setControlType (std::string controlType)
void resetControlType ()
bool setMinimumTemperatureDifferencetoActivateHeatExchanger (double minimumTemperatureDifferencetoActivateHeatExchanger)
void resetMinimumTemperatureDifferencetoActivateHeatExchanger ()
bool setHeatTransferMeteringEndUseType (std::string heatTransferMeteringEndUseType)
void resetHeatTransferMeteringEndUseType ()
bool setComponentOverrideLoopSupplySideInletNode (const Node &node)
void resetComponentOverrideLoopSupplySideInletNode ()
bool setComponentOverrideLoopDemandSideInletNode (const Node &node)
void resetComponentOverrideLoopDemandSideInletNode ()
bool setComponentOverrideCoolingControlTemperatureMode (std::string componentOverrideCoolingControlTemperatureMode)
void resetComponentOverrideCoolingControlTemperatureMode ()
bool setSizingFactor (double sizingFactor)
void resetSizingFactor ()
void setOperationMinimumTemperatureLimit (double operationMinimumTemperatureLimit)
void resetOperationMinimumTemperatureLimit ()
void setOperationMaximumTemperatureLimit (double operationMaximumTemperatureLimit)
void resetOperationMaximumTemperatureLimit ()
Detailed Description

HeatExchangerFluidToFluid is a WaterToWaterComponent that wraps the OpenStudio IDD object 'OS:HeatExchanger:FluidToFluid'.

Constructor & Destructor Documentation

openstudio::model::HeatExchangerFluidToFluid::HeatExchangerFluidToFluid ( const Model model)
virtual openstudio::model::HeatExchangerFluidToFluid::~HeatExchangerFluidToFluid ( )

Member Function Documentation

void openstudio::model::HeatExchangerFluidToFluid::autosizeHeatExchangerUFactorTimesAreaValue ( )
void openstudio::model::HeatExchangerFluidToFluid::autosizeLoopDemandSideDesignFlowRate ( )
void openstudio::model::HeatExchangerFluidToFluid::autosizeLoopSupplySideDesignFlowRate ( )
boost::optional<Schedule> openstudio::model::HeatExchangerFluidToFluid::availabilitySchedule ( ) const
std::string openstudio::model::HeatExchangerFluidToFluid::componentOverrideCoolingControlTemperatureMode ( ) const
static std::vector<std::string> openstudio::model::HeatExchangerFluidToFluid::componentOverrideCoolingControlTemperatureModeValues ( )
boost::optional<Node> openstudio::model::HeatExchangerFluidToFluid::componentOverrideLoopDemandSideInletNode ( ) const
boost::optional<Node> openstudio::model::HeatExchangerFluidToFluid::componentOverrideLoopSupplySideInletNode ( ) const
std::string openstudio::model::HeatExchangerFluidToFluid::controlType ( ) const
static std::vector<std::string> openstudio::model::HeatExchangerFluidToFluid::controlTypeValues ( )
std::string openstudio::model::HeatExchangerFluidToFluid::heatExchangeModelType ( ) const
static std::vector<std::string> openstudio::model::HeatExchangerFluidToFluid::heatExchangeModelTypeValues ( )
boost::optional<double> openstudio::model::HeatExchangerFluidToFluid::heatExchangerUFactorTimesAreaValue ( ) const
std::string openstudio::model::HeatExchangerFluidToFluid::heatTransferMeteringEndUseType ( ) const
static std::vector<std::string> openstudio::model::HeatExchangerFluidToFluid::heatTransferMeteringEndUseTypeValues ( )
static IddObjectType openstudio::model::HeatExchangerFluidToFluid::iddObjectType ( )
bool openstudio::model::HeatExchangerFluidToFluid::isComponentOverrideCoolingControlTemperatureModeDefaulted ( ) const
bool openstudio::model::HeatExchangerFluidToFluid::isControlTypeDefaulted ( ) const
bool openstudio::model::HeatExchangerFluidToFluid::isHeatExchangeModelTypeDefaulted ( ) const
bool openstudio::model::HeatExchangerFluidToFluid::isHeatExchangerUFactorTimesAreaValueAutosized ( ) const
bool openstudio::model::HeatExchangerFluidToFluid::isHeatTransferMeteringEndUseTypeDefaulted ( ) const
bool openstudio::model::HeatExchangerFluidToFluid::isLoopDemandSideDesignFlowRateAutosized ( ) const
bool openstudio::model::HeatExchangerFluidToFluid::isLoopSupplySideDesignFlowRateAutosized ( ) const
bool openstudio::model::HeatExchangerFluidToFluid::isMinimumTemperatureDifferencetoActivateHeatExchangerDefaulted ( ) const
bool openstudio::model::HeatExchangerFluidToFluid::isSizingFactorDefaulted ( ) const
boost::optional<double> openstudio::model::HeatExchangerFluidToFluid::loopDemandSideDesignFlowRate ( ) const
boost::optional<double> openstudio::model::HeatExchangerFluidToFluid::loopSupplySideDesignFlowRate ( ) const
double openstudio::model::HeatExchangerFluidToFluid::minimumTemperatureDifferencetoActivateHeatExchanger ( ) const
boost::optional<double> openstudio::model::HeatExchangerFluidToFluid::operationMaximumTemperatureLimit ( ) const
boost::optional<double> openstudio::model::HeatExchangerFluidToFluid::operationMinimumTemperatureLimit ( ) const
void openstudio::model::HeatExchangerFluidToFluid::resetAvailabilitySchedule ( )
void openstudio::model::HeatExchangerFluidToFluid::resetComponentOverrideCoolingControlTemperatureMode ( )
void openstudio::model::HeatExchangerFluidToFluid::resetComponentOverrideLoopDemandSideInletNode ( )
void openstudio::model::HeatExchangerFluidToFluid::resetComponentOverrideLoopSupplySideInletNode ( )
void openstudio::model::HeatExchangerFluidToFluid::resetControlType ( )
void openstudio::model::HeatExchangerFluidToFluid::resetHeatExchangeModelType ( )
void openstudio::model::HeatExchangerFluidToFluid::resetHeatTransferMeteringEndUseType ( )
void openstudio::model::HeatExchangerFluidToFluid::resetMinimumTemperatureDifferencetoActivateHeatExchanger ( )
void openstudio::model::HeatExchangerFluidToFluid::resetOperationMaximumTemperatureLimit ( )
void openstudio::model::HeatExchangerFluidToFluid::resetOperationMinimumTemperatureLimit ( )
void openstudio::model::HeatExchangerFluidToFluid::resetSizingFactor ( )
bool openstudio::model::HeatExchangerFluidToFluid::setAvailabilitySchedule ( Schedule schedule)
bool openstudio::model::HeatExchangerFluidToFluid::setComponentOverrideCoolingControlTemperatureMode ( std::string  componentOverrideCoolingControlTemperatureMode)
bool openstudio::model::HeatExchangerFluidToFluid::setComponentOverrideLoopDemandSideInletNode ( const Node node)
bool openstudio::model::HeatExchangerFluidToFluid::setComponentOverrideLoopSupplySideInletNode ( const Node node)
bool openstudio::model::HeatExchangerFluidToFluid::setControlType ( std::string  controlType)
bool openstudio::model::HeatExchangerFluidToFluid::setHeatExchangeModelType ( std::string  heatExchangeModelType)
bool openstudio::model::HeatExchangerFluidToFluid::setHeatExchangerUFactorTimesAreaValue ( double  heatExchangerUFactorTimesAreaValue)
bool openstudio::model::HeatExchangerFluidToFluid::setHeatTransferMeteringEndUseType ( std::string  heatTransferMeteringEndUseType)
bool openstudio::model::HeatExchangerFluidToFluid::setLoopDemandSideDesignFlowRate ( double  loopDemandSideDesignFlowRate)
bool openstudio::model::HeatExchangerFluidToFluid::setLoopSupplySideDesignFlowRate ( double  loopSupplySideDesignFlowRate)
bool openstudio::model::HeatExchangerFluidToFluid::setMinimumTemperatureDifferencetoActivateHeatExchanger ( double  minimumTemperatureDifferencetoActivateHeatExchanger)
void openstudio::model::HeatExchangerFluidToFluid::setOperationMaximumTemperatureLimit ( double  operationMaximumTemperatureLimit)
void openstudio::model::HeatExchangerFluidToFluid::setOperationMinimumTemperatureLimit ( double  operationMinimumTemperatureLimit)
bool openstudio::model::HeatExchangerFluidToFluid::setSizingFactor ( double  sizingFactor)
double openstudio::model::HeatExchangerFluidToFluid::sizingFactor ( ) const

